Differentiate between muscle twitch and tetanus.

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

**Step-by-Step Solution:** 1. **Definition of Muscle Twitch:** - A muscle twitch is defined as an involuntary contraction of muscle fibers. It occurs when a motor neuron stimulates a muscle fiber, leading to a brief and rapid contraction. 2. **Causes of Muscle Twitch:** - Muscle twitches can be caused by various factors, including nerve stimulation, fatigue, or damage to the nerves.
